Republicans could end up backing three candidates accused of domestic and sexual violence in key midterm Senate races next year. The party’s senators don’t seem to mind.
In Missouri, a woman who had an affair with former Gov. Eric Greitens said he sexually assaulted her and blackmailed her with nude photos. The estranged wife of Army veteran Sean Parnell, the leading Republican candidate in Pennsylvania, twice took out temporary protection-from-abuse orders against him. The ex-wife of Herschel Walker, the football legend who is the front-runner for the GOP nomination in Georgia, claimed in divorce records that he was physically abusive and threatened to murder her.

Walker and Parnell have the endorsement of former President Donald Trump, which is still viewed as a game-changer in GOP primary politics. More than two dozen women have accused Trump of sexual misconduct, including harassment and assault. Greitens is enthusiastically seeking the president’s backing.

Some GOP strategists have quietly fretted that the accusations could drag down the party as it seeks to win back suburban women who have flocked to the Democratic Party since the beginning of the Trump era. The races in Georgia and Pennsylvania, in particular, are expected to be expensive, bitterly contested and crucial to which party wins control of the Senate.
Republican senators, however, largely shrugged off concerns about the trio of candidates and their alleged offenses in interviews with HuffPost.
